How they compare
Bangladesh currently reports 8.7% against 8.3% in Malawi,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 24 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Malawi ahead.
Bangladesh ranks 4th and Malawi ranks 5th of 203 countries.
Malawi has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Malawi |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 5.5% | 13.4% | 7.9% | Malawi |
| 2010s | 8.2% | 15.5% | 7.3% | Malawi |
| 2020s | 7.0% | 9.4% | 2.4% | Malawi |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
